Cannon added that the blue card and H-2A visa programs would be closely watched. Applicants would go through a tight screening process and anyone with a criminal record would be ineligible. Once in either program, workers would have to provide proof that they are employed in agriculture for at least 150 working days per year, that they pay taxes and have no criminal record.

One farmer at Tuesday's meeting said the majority of immigrants come to the United States with only good intentions.

"Most of these people want to be really good citizens, probably 95 percent of them," said George Holmes, a dairy farmer from the Heber area. "They're coming here for the same reason my grandparents did, and that's to better the lives of their families."

Cannon said the Senate plans to debate the AgJobs bill in May. Members of the House of Representatives are quietly working on another version of the bill, he said, and he does expect some "arm twisting" when the two chambers meet in conference sessions. He did say, however, that he expects a bill to be ready and signed into law by Sept. 30.
